Primary Responsibilities
The Engineer will be expected to use their knowledge of electrical systems and applicable standards to perform the following tasks including, but not limited to:
- Perform Arc Flash Evaluation to determine the incident energy and arc flash boundary for each location in a power system using NEC 110.16, NFPA 70E, IEEE 1584, and NESC (OSHA 1910.269 Appendix E) standards or requirements.
- Review and recommend trip times for protective devices.
- Determine and recommend protective clothing requirements based on study output.
- Make recommendations to reduce fault clearing times or arc flash hazards based on system changes or other mitigation strategies.
- Perform power system modeling and analysis, including gathering field data.
- Perform CAD drafting on projects.
- Determine and review Load flow, short circuit, and TCC curves for system optimization.
- Perform electrical calculations and circuit/system analysis.
- Becomes proficient in the understanding of the National Electrical Code (NEC), as well as the following software: AutoCAD, SKM, ETAP, and Easy Power.

JPC Partners is looking for a Transmission Service Engineer / Analyst that will support various activities of the department which include performing power system studies, building power system models, analyzing requests for Transmission Service, calculating Available Transfer Capability (ATC) and the application of interchange schedule validation protocols.
The candidate will support projects to improve the Transmission Service Department (TSD) business processes and systems and will monitor and maintain TSD compliance to applicable reliability and business practice standards. The candidate will join a collaborative team working on novel power systems engineering challenges and will provide support to internal/external Transmission Service customers, industry groups, stakeholders, and Operations, Markets and Planning personnel while also serving as a direct contributor to projects impacting wholesale electricity markets, regional planning process, and real-time system operations.
Position Highlights:
- Multi-tasking and cross-divisional teamwork will be a key component of this position
- Planning, organizing, issue recognition and problem solving will be a key component of this position
- (Strong - Engineer III) powerflow experience using PSS/E, MUST, TARA or equivalent
- BS in Electrical or Mechanical Engineering or equivalent work experience
- Build, validate, and maintain accurate power flow models that reliably solve for a wide range of system conditions, including new generation and load patterns and outage scenarios.
- Use PSS/e, MUST, TARA, PAAC or equivalent software to ensure flows remain within acceptable reactive, thermal and stability limits.
- Lead efforts to improve and automate power flow calculations, using modern tools and scripting (Python, Oracle SQL, Excel).
- Calculate Available Transfer/Flowgate Capability (ATC/AFC) including associated Capacity Benefit Margin and Transmission Reliability Margin allocations (CBM/TRM) consistent with applicable NERC standards.
- Provide oversight for all processes and applications associated with the AFC/ATC calculations, including validation checking to ensure meeting or exceeding the applicable NERC standards.
- Administer the Open Access Same -Time Information System (OASIS) and ExSchedule systems in support of Transmission Service and interchange scheduling functions.
- Provide oversight for all processes and applications associated with these systems including validation checking to ensure we are meeting or exceeding the applicable FERC, NERC, and NAESB requirements.
